When it comes to China's remakes, two of them feel good, one is "Twelve Citizens" by Teacher He Bing, and the other is "Return to Twenty Years Old" by Yang Zishan. One is more serious and the other is comedy. The form of "Ring Call" is similar to the former, and the style is more similar to the latter. Several old classmates of

gathered with their families. During the meeting, the screenwriter suggested that everyone put their mobile phones together, just as the absurd plot of a big adventure game has begun. The mobile phone seems to be the protagonist, but it is just an introduction. Just like Ma Li's smile, the mobile phone was invented to facilitate communication. Why do we hold the mobile phone and have nothing to say to each other? The film discusses communication between people, whether it is relatives, friends, colleagues or strangers. Modern communication methods make communication more and more convenient. We communicate with more people every day, but we don’t understand each other less and less., Hide yourself behind the phone. As the plot becomes more and more absurd, it turns out that all this is just the screenwriter's assumptions, but the people watching it still feel a cold sweat. This is the real us, a reality that is colder than horror films.
